This plugin allows passwords for password-protected pages/posts to be passed directly through the URL.

The query string parameter that should contain the password is pw.

For example, if the URL of your post is http://myblog.com/password-protected-page/ and the password is PASSWORD,
then just append ?pw=PASSWORD to it.

If the URL already contains a query string (for example, http://myblog.com/?p=5), then be sure to append &pw=PASSWORD instead.

In order to install the plugin, please follow these steps:

  1. Upload plugin-name.php to the /wp-content/plugins/ directory.
  2. Activate the plugin through the ‘Plugins’ menu in WordPress.
